What they do
A Nursing Assistant provides hospital and nursing home patients with basic care and assists them with daily activities. Helps patients with dressing, washing, and feeding. May perform basic medical care under the direction of a nurse or other medical professional. These roles typically require completion of a regional agency-approved training program in order to obtain a certification before practicing.
